THANKSGIVING COLLEGE FOOTBALL GAME

On November 30, 1876, Yale defeated Princeton, 2-0, in Hoboken,
New Jersey in the first collegiate football game played on the Thanksgiving holiday. Nearly 1,000 fans attended the game,
played in cold, rainy weather. "The friends of both colleges
mustered in good force," the New York Times reports. "Several
carriages containing ladies were on the ground, and a goodly
number of Alumni were there to cheer the contestants."

The football was oval and made of leather, the Times noted,
"similar to those used in Rugby Union rules." The game
resembled rugby more than a present-day game of football.

TODAY IS SUPER BOWL SUNDAY ~ 2021

The First AFL-NFL World Championship Game in professional 
football, known retroactively as Super Bowl I and referred to as
the Super Bowl, was played on January 15, 1967 at the
Los
Angeles Memorial Coliseum
in Los Angeles, California. The
National Football League (NFL) champion Green Bay Packers
defeated the
American Football League (AFL) champion Kansas
City Chiefs
by the score of 35–10.

On January 28, 1986, the
NASA Space Shuttle orbiter undertaking mission
STS-51-L and the tenth flight of Space Shuttle Challenger  broke apart 73
seconds into its flight, killing all seven crew members aboard: five NASA
astronauts, one payload specialist, and a civilian school teacher.

The spacecraft disintegrated over the Atlantic Ocean, off the coast of
Cape Canaveral, Florida, at 11:39 a.m. EST.
